http://www.uesp.net/wiki/Skyrim:Magic_Overview#Dual-Casting 2.2 times the power for 2.8 times the cost. So it improves the damage the cloak does; 2.2 x 8 damage/second = 17,6 damage/second.

Dual-casting's effect depends on the spell school. For Conjuration and Alteration, dual-casting costs x2.8 magicka and provides x2.2 duration. For Restoration, Illusion, and Destruction, dual-casting costs x2.8 magicka and provides x2.2 magnitude.

The cloak spells are in destruction, so they should simply cause more damage.
